Output 581d9bc62629a13de1636147af71e20205c78c39d20d846cf380479cb9311b88:57

value
419728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ffa55a390f731fb0ded7ad23893112655b23b4 OP_EQUAL
address
32RJuUYLceTSox9t7WLtbTVdbzAxrPzkeR
transaction
581d9bc62629a13de1636147af71e20205c78c39d20d846cf380479cb9311b88
confirmations
250668
spent
true